Job Description

Job Title: Amazon Channel Specialist

Division: Consumer Products Division, Culligan Retail NA

Location: Hybrid, Rosemont, IL or Remote

Description: We are seeking an experienced Amazon Channel Specialist to join our dynamic eCommerce marketplace team. This role will focus on optimizing and the daily management of our Amazon marketplace presence, specifically through the creation and optimization of Product Detail Pages (PDP), backend operations, advertising, and marketplace support. The ideal candidate will have a deep understanding of Amazon’s Seller Central and Vendor Central platforms, as well as a passion for driving sales and improving product visibility through strategic content and data-driven insights.

Responsibilities:

PDP & Content Management :

  • Manage and optimize Product Detail Pages (PDP) to improve search ranking, visibility, and conversion rates.
  • Create and maintain high-quality content, including product titles, descriptions, images, bullet points, and keywords that align with Amazon SEO best practices.
  • Develop and implement A+ Content (Enhanced Brand Content) and manage storefronts to drive brand consistency and customer engagement.

Marketplace Operations :

  • Manage day-to-day operations within Amazon Seller Central or Vendor Central, including inventory management, pricing strategies, order fulfillment, and account health monitoring.
  • Troubleshoot and resolve any issues related to product listings, account health, or performance notifications in accordance with Amazon's policies.
  • Coordinate with supply chain and logistics teams to ensure timely product availability and prevent stock-outs.

Amazon Advertising & Promotions :

  • Develop, execute, and optimize Amazon PPC (Pay-Per-Click) campaigns, including Sponsored Products, Sponsored Brands, and display ads to drive traffic to PDPs.
  • Monitor, analyze, and report on advertising performance metrics such as ACoS (Advertising Cost of Sale) and ROAS (Return on Ad Spend), making data-driven adjustments to campaigns for optimal performance.
  • Leverage Amazon's promotional tools, including Lightning Deals, Coupons, and Promotions, to increase product visibility and sales.

Data Analysis & Reporting :

  • Analyze marketplace performance metrics (sales data, conversion rates, traffic, ACoS, etc.) to identify trends and insights for optimization.
  • Develop and present regular performance reports and action plans to improve sales, product visibility, and overall channel performance.

Collaboration & Support :

  • Work closely with internal teams, including marketing, sales, product management, and supply chain, to ensure seamless execution of marketplace strategies and campaigns.

Qualifications:

Education : Bachelor's degree in Marketing, Business, or related field (or equivalent experience).

Experience : 2+ years of experience managing Amazon Seller Central or Vendor Central accounts with a focus on content optimization, advertising, and sales growth.

Skills :

  • Proficient in managing Amazon PDPs, creating A+ Content, and optimizing listings for SEO.
  • Strong knowledge of Amazon’s backend tools, including inventory management, order processing, and data feeds.
  • Experience with Amazon Advertising (PPC, Sponsored Products, Sponsored Brands).
  • Excellent analytical skills, with the ability to interpret data and make actionable recommendations to improve performance.
  • Familiarity with third-party Amazon tools (e.g., Stackline, Jungle Scout, Keepa) is a plus.
  • Proficient in Excel (advanced formulas, pivot tables) and/or other data analysis tools (e.g., Tableau).
